What is a pergola?
A pergola is an external structure that usually consists of crossbeam and vertical posts that support an open network. Unlike a fully attached gazebo, a pergola provides partial shade and outdoor flow, making it perfect for making external food areas, garden functions, retreat by the pool, or just to create a stylish seating area.
Pergolas can be standalone or linked to a house, and their design links architectural interest and increases external purposes.

Popular Types of DIY Pergola Kits
When shopping for DIY Pergola kit, you will find many types based on material and structure. Each has its beauty and functional benefits:
1. Timber Pergola Kits
Look: Natural, warm, and classic
Material: Treated pine, cedar, or hardwood
Pros: Aesthetic appeal, ideal for gardens, can be stained or painted
Cons: Requires periodic maintenance to prevent weather damage
2. Aluminium Pergola Kits
Look: Sleek, modern, often powder-coated in neutral tones
Material: Lightweight aluminium with corrosion-resistant coating
Pros: Low maintenance, rust-proof, long-lasting
Cons: May have a more contemporary look that doesn’t suit all homes
3. Steel Pergola Kits
Look: Strong, industrial, or modern farmhouse style
Material: Galvanised or powder-coated steel
Pros: Extremely durable and strong, excellent in windy areas
Cons: Heavier, requires solid foundation or anchoring
4. Vinyl or PVC Pergola Kits
Look: Clean, white, low maintenance
Material: Engineered plastic-like polymers
Pros: Maintenance-free, doesn’t rot or peel, easy to clean
Cons: Less natural look, limited colour options
Key Features to Look for in a DIY Pergola Kit
To ensure that you get the best value and performance from the Pergola set, consider these important features before buying
1. Size and Coverage
Measure your available outdoor location and decide how much coverage you need. Pergolas are usually available in sizes such as 3m x 3m, 4m x 4m or large.

3. Installation Requirements
Check if the kit requires concrete foot or can be used on an existing tire or courtyard. Make sure it is suitable for your place and skill level.
4. Quality of Materials
See corrosion resistance (for steel and aluminum), pressure coating or oven-thread wood (for wood), and UV protection (for vinyl or cloth components).
